How they compare
Malawi currently reports 3,053 t against 3,000 t in Jamaica, a difference of 53 t.
The two have swapped places 9 times across 16 shared years of data; in 1988 it was Jamaica ahead.
Jamaica ranks 43rd and Malawi ranks 42nd of 108 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Jamaica averaged higher in 1 and Malawi in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Jamaica | Malawi |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 235,705 t | 182,498 t | 53,208 t | Jamaica |
| 1990s | 137,599 t | 166,795 t | 29,196 t | Malawi |
| 2000s | 15,520 t | 55,889 t | 40,369 t | Malawi |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
